DeepSeek冲击:技术革新与本地化部署全解析
2025.09.25 20:29浏览量:0简介:本文深入探讨DeepSeek技术带来的行业冲击,分析其技术优势与落地挑战,重点解析本地化部署的完整路径,提供从硬件选型到模型优化的实操指南,助力企业实现AI技术自主可控。
DeepSeek冲击:技术革新与本地化部署全解析
一、DeepSeek技术引发的行业震荡
2023年开源的DeepSeek模型凭借其独特的混合专家架构(MoE)和动态路由机制,在AI领域掀起了一场技术革命。该模型通过将650亿参数分解为16个专家模块,实现每token仅激活3.2%参数的高效计算,使推理成本较传统模型降低78%。这种技术突破直接冲击了现有AI生态格局:
计算资源重构:传统GPU集群的部署模式受到挑战,企业开始重新评估硬件投资策略。测试数据显示,在相同精度下,DeepSeek的硬件利用率较GPT-3.5提升42%,促使云服务商调整计费模型。
商业模型颠覆:开源策略打破技术壁垒,某金融科技公司通过微调DeepSeek-7B模型,在信贷风控场景实现92%的准确率,较闭源模型节省83%的授权费用。这种”免费基础+增值服务”的模式正在重塑AI商业化路径。
开发范式转变:动态路由机制催生新的模型优化方向。某医疗AI团队通过调整专家模块的激活阈值,将医学影像分析的推理速度提升3倍,同时保持98.7%的Dice系数。
二、本地化部署的核心挑战
尽管技术优势显著,但本地化部署面临多重障碍:
(一)硬件适配难题
- 显存瓶颈:7B参数模型在FP16精度下需要14GB显存,而消费级显卡如RTX 4090(24GB)在激活所有专家时仍显不足。解决方案包括:
# 使用张量并行分片策略from torch.nn.parallel import DistributedDataParallel as DDPmodel = DDP(model, device_ids=[0,1,2]) # 三卡并行
- 算力匹配:某制造业客户在部署时发现,其现有集群的FP8计算效率仅达理论值的65%。通过调整batch size和梯度累积步数,最终将训练吞吐量提升至89%。
(二)数据安全困境
隐私计算需求:金融行业要求模型训练数据不出域,某银行采用同态加密技术,在加密数据上完成模型微调,虽然增加32%的计算开销,但确保了客户信息零泄露。
合规性要求:医疗领域部署需通过HIPAA认证,某团队开发了数据脱敏中间件,自动识别并替换18类敏感信息,处理速度达500条/秒。
(三)性能优化陷阱
量化损失补偿:INT8量化导致模型精度下降1.8%,通过引入动态量化阈值调整算法:
def adaptive_quantization(weight, threshold=0.5):mask = torch.abs(weight) > thresholdquantized = torch.where(mask,torch.sign(weight)*127,torch.round(weight*128))return quantized/128
该方案将精度损失控制在0.7%以内。
推理延迟优化:采用持续批处理(Continuous Batching)技术,使平均推理延迟从120ms降至45ms,QPS提升3倍。
三、本地化部署实操指南
(一)环境准备三阶段
基础环境搭建:
- 容器化部署推荐使用NVIDIA NGC镜像
- 依赖管理通过Conda环境隔离:
conda create -n deepseek python=3.10conda activate deepseekpip install torch==2.0.1 transformers==4.30.0
硬件加速配置:
- 启用Tensor Core的混合精度训练:
from torch.cuda.amp import autocast, GradScalerscaler = GradScaler()with autocast():outputs = model(inputs)loss = criterion(outputs, targets)scaler.scale(loss).backward()
- 启用Tensor Core的混合精度训练:
安全加固措施:
- 部署API网关实现访问控制
- 启用模型水印技术防止非法复制
(二)模型优化四步法
参数裁剪策略:
- 采用L1正则化进行结构化剪枝
- 保留关键路径的90%参数,裁剪率达65%
知识蒸馏实践:
- 使用TinyBERT作为教师模型
- 损失函数结合MSE和KL散度:
def distillation_loss(student_logits, teacher_logits):mse_loss = F.mse_loss(student_logits, teacher_logits)kl_loss = F.kl_div(F.log_softmax(student_logits, dim=-1),F.softmax(teacher_logits, dim=-1))return 0.7*mse_loss + 0.3*kl_loss
动态路由优化:
- 调整专家选择温度系数
- 引入负载均衡机制防止专家过载
持续学习框架:
- 实现参数高效微调(PEFT)
- 采用LoRA适配器保持基础模型不变
(三)运维监控体系
性能基准测试:
- 建立包含10个典型场景的测试集
- 监控指标包括:
| 指标 | 基准值 | 告警阈值 |
|———————|————|—————|
| 推理延迟 | <80ms | >120ms |
| 显存占用率 | <75% | >90% |
| 梯度范数 | 0.8-1.2| <0.5 |
故障自愈机制:
- 实现OOM自动重启脚本
- 部署健康检查端点:
@app.route('/health')def health_check():if torch.cuda.is_available():return jsonify({"status": "healthy"})else:return jsonify({"status": "unhealthy"}), 503
版本回滚方案:
- 采用蓝绿部署策略
- 保留最近3个版本的模型快照
四、未来趋势展望
边缘计算融合:预计2024年将出现支持DeepSeek的边缘设备,推理延迟可压缩至10ms以内。
多模态扩展:下一代模型将整合视觉、语音等模态,某实验室已实现文本-图像的联合路由。
自治AI系统:结合强化学习,模型可自主调整路由策略,测试显示在动态环境中准确率提升19%。
这场由DeepSeek引发的技术变革,正在重塑AI技术的落地方式。通过科学的本地化部署策略,企业不仅能获得技术自主权,更能构建差异化的竞争优势。随着生态工具的持续完善,预计到2025年,将有60%的企业采用混合部署模式,实现云端训练与本地推理的协同优化。

发表评论
登录后可评论,请前往 登录 或 注册